How much do principal data engineer j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 26, 2026, the average yearly pay for principal data engineer in Washington is $166,741.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$134,200.00 and $195,900.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of a Principal Data Engineer?

As a Principal Data Engineer, your day-to-day responsibilities generally include designing and optimizing large-scale data pipelines, developing architectural strategies, and overseeing the implementation of robust data solutions. You'll collaborate closely with data scientists, analysts, and software engineers to ensure the organization's data infrastructure is efficient, scalable, and secure. You may also mentor junior team members, review code, and set data engineering best practices. This role frequently requires balancing hands-on technical work with strategic planning and stakeholder communication to align data initiatives with business goals.

What is a Principal Data Engineer job?

A Principal Data Engineer is a senior-level technical role responsible for designing, building, and maintaining large-scale data infrastructure. They lead data engineering teams, establish best practices, and ensure efficient data pipelines to support analytics and machine learning. This role involves working with cloud platforms, big data technologies, and distributed systems to optimize data processing. Principal Data Engineers collaborate with data scientists, analysts, and business stakeholders to drive data-driven decision-making. Their work is critical in enabling organizations to leverage data effectively for insights and innovation.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Principal Data Engineer position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Principal Data Engineer, you need a deep understanding of data architecture, data modeling, ETL development, and distributed computing, often supported by a degree in computer science or a related field. Proficiency with technologies such as Hadoop, Spark, Python, SQL, and cloud platforms (AWS, Azure, or Google Cloud), as well as certifications in relevant tools or data engineering, is highly valuable. Strong leadership, problem-solving skills, and effective cross-functional communication are essential soft skills for this role. These combined abilities enable Principal Data Engineers to design scalable data solutions, drive engineering best practices, and lead complex projects to successful completion.

Job Summary
We are seeking an experienced Data Engineer to execute the design, development and administration of an enterprise-scale Next Generation Correlation/Entity Resolution platform. This position supports a mission-critical system that serves as a foundational data exploitation capability servicing multiple applications/use cases. The ideal candidate will possess deep expertise in master data management, probabilistic matching algorithms and entity resolution, with the technical architecture skills required to optimize match performance at scale. This role supports technical planning, design, development, integration, and verification and validation. This role refines customer roadmaps, enterprise epics, and strategic requirements into detailed requirements and actionable user stories. This role coordinates with the team leadership to prioritize user stories that realize customer requirements.
Primary Responsibilities:
  • Platform Development & Administration: Design, develop, and maintain probabilistic matching configurations, algorithms, and scoring models to ensure accurate entity resolution across multi-domain data sources.
  • Entity Relationship Management: Analyze and connect records to determine relationships across datasets, creating accurate master data views that improve data quality and compliance readiness.
  • Full Lifecycle Management: Oversee data model design, implementation, testing, deployment, and environment administration to ensure high availability and performance.
  • Matching & Resolution Expertise: Configure and optimize standardization, bucketing, and comparison algorithms; design custom rules, weights, and thresholds; and apply advanced techniques to consolidate records across disparate sources.
  • Quality & Effectiveness Monitoring: Perform match tuning, false positive/negative analysis, threshold optimization, and maintain data quality scorecards and effectiveness metrics.
  • Performance & Scalability: Optimize database performance through indexing, partitioning, and query tuning; monitor systems; and conduct capacity planning and performance testing.
  • Collaboration & Leadership: Partner with stakeholders to translate requirements into solutions, document architecture and procedures, and participate in incident response and root cause analysis.

Basic Qualifications:
  • Hands-on experience with probabilistic matching and entity resolution solutions, including translating business requirements into technical configurations
  • Strong knowledge of entity resolution concepts, data linkage theory, and matching algorithms (Fellegi-Sunter, distance metrics, phonetic approaches)
  • Expertise in data quality dimensions, tokenization, standardization, and normalization techniques to improve matching effectiveness
  • Advanced analytical and problem-solving skills with proven experience in data analysis and pattern recognition
  • Proficiency in SQL and enterprise relational databases (Oracle) within large-scale environments, including performance tuning for high-volume transactional systems
  • Experience with enterprise ETL platforms, data integration tools, and maintaining large-scale, cloud-based Linux information systems
  • Familiarity with Agile development methodologies and collaborative software delivery practices
  • BS degree with 12 or more years of relevant experience; or Masters degree with 10 or more years of relevant experience. Will consider additional relevant work experience in lieu of a degree.
  • Must have an active TS/SCI with polygraph security clearance

Preferred Qualifications:
  • Background in statistics, data science, or computational linguistics with hands-on experience with enterprise Master Data Management (MDM) platforms (e.g., IBM InfoSphere MDM)
  • Experience with IBM InfoSphere MDM administrative tools, workbench, and configuration utilities
  • Knowledge of probabilistic matching engines including standardization algorithms, bucketing strategies, comparison functions, and scoring models and familiarity with identity resolution in multi-domain environments and machine learning approaches to entity resolution and record linkage
  • Experience in healthcare, financial services, or other industries with complex entity matching requirements
  • Professional certification in Master Data Management, Data Quality or Database Administration
  • Experience with development in Commercial Cloud Platforms (e.g., AWS, Oracle, Azure) and leveraging cloud data services (e.g., S3, RDS, SQS)
  • Familiarity with Java or similar programming languages for custom extensions and matching algorithm development
